    Understanding the Conversion: Pounds to Kilograms

    The conversion from pounds to kilograms relies on a simple yet essential mathematical formula. One pound is approximately equal to 0.453592 kilograms. Therefore, to convert pounds to kilograms, you simply multiply the number of pounds by this conversion factor.

    Let's break down the calculation for 125 pounds:

    125 pounds * 0.453592 kg/pound ≈ 56.70 kg

    Therefore, 125 pounds is approximately equal to 56.70 kilograms. It's important to remember that this is an approximation, as the conversion factor is a decimal value that extends beyond these digits. However, for most practical purposes, this level of accuracy is sufficient.

    Beyond the Calculation: Understanding the Units

    While the conversion process is simple, understanding the underlying units enhances your comprehension.

    • Pounds (lbs): A unit of weight in the imperial system, derived historically from the weight of a specific number of grains of wheat.

    • Kilograms (kg): The standard unit of mass in the metric system, part of the International System of Units (SI). One kilogram is defined as the mass of a specific platinum-iridium cylinder kept at the International Bureau of Weights and Measures.

    The subtle difference between mass and weight is important. Mass measures the amount of matter in an object, while weight measures the force of gravity acting on that mass. While often used interchangeably on Earth, this distinction is crucial in situations with varying gravitational forces (e.g., on the moon or other planets). The kilogram is a unit of mass, while the pound is often used as a unit of both mass and weight on Earth due to the relatively constant gravitational pull.
